Gameplay and Features

Minecraft and Fortnite have distinct gameplay mechanics and features that set them apart. Minecraft is a sandbox-style game that allows players to build and explore a blocky world, while Fortnite is a battle royale game that challenges players to survive in a last-man-standing format.

Addictiveness

Both games have been accused of being addictive, but in different ways. Minecraft’s creative freedom and lack of traditional goals can lead to marathon gaming sessions, while Fortnite’s fast-paced action and social pressure to perform well can also lead to prolonged gaming sessions.
